Can Cover Songs Legal? Understanding Copyright and Permissions

When it comes to music, covering someone else's song can be a fantastic way to express your artistry. However, the legal framework surrounding cover songs can be intricate. Copyright law grants the composer of a musical work exclusive rights to perform their composition. This means that before diving on your next cover, it's crucial to understand the nuances of copyright and obtain any necessary permissions.

Failing to do so could lead in serious legal consequences. Typically, obtaining permission involves contacting with the copyright holder, which could be the original artist, their publisher, or a music licensing organization.

  • Licensing agreements outline the terms under which you can record the song, including any payments that may be required.
  • It's also important to note that there are some exemptions to copyright law, such as fair use, which allows for limited use of copyrighted material without permission in certain scenarios like criticism, commentary, or educational purposes.

By thoroughly researching copyright law and obtaining proper permissions, you can confirm that your love for music translates into legal and respectful practices.
